What does A and P stand for in A and P mechanic?

If you are referring from the aerospace industry, is someone who is certified on working with an aircraft (airplanes or helicopter). The "A" refers to the certification on the Airframe structure, to work on the wings, structure of the Frame or assemblies such as air vents for repairs. The "P" stands for Power Plant, The Certification repair for an Engine of a craft which also includes the hydraulic system.

Can an unlicensed mechanic repair an aircraft?

Yes, but it is not airworthy until it has been checked and certified by a licensed A&P mechanic (Airframe & Powerplant).
